The Impact You Will Have in This Role
As a Senior Software Engineer, you will play a critical role in DTCC's enterprise modernization journey, helping transform legacy platforms into scalable, cloud-native solutions that support critical financial services operations.
You will design, build, and support high-performance applications using modern Java technologies, microservices architectures, event-driven platforms, and AWS cloud services. Working closely with architects, product managers, and engineering teams, you will lead the modernization of business-critical systems, drive cloud adoption, and contribute to the development of resilient, secure, and highly scalable solutions.
This is a hands-on engineering role for someone who enjoys solving complex technical challenges, building distributed systems, and improving software quality through automation, continuous delivery, and engineering best practices.
Your Primary Responsibilities:
Design, develop, and support scalable applications using Java, Spring Boot, and microservices architectures.
Lead modernization initiatives, including migration of business logic from database-centric systems and stored procedures into cloud-native Java services.
Design and implement event-driven solutions using Kafka and enterprise messaging technologies.
Develop and support REST and SOAP APIs with a focus on scalability, reliability, and performance.
Build and deploy cloud-native solutions leveraging AWS services such as EC2, S3, SQS, and IAM.
Optimize application performance, resiliency, observability, and security across distributed systems.
Champion automation-first engineering practices, Test-Driven Development (TDD), and continuous quality improvements.
Integrate automated testing, code quality checks, and deployment controls into CI/CD pipelines.
Optimize database interactions and data processing across PostgreSQL and Snowflake environments.
Participate in architecture reviews, technical design discussions, and code reviews.
Troubleshoot production issues and implement sustainable solutions that improve system stability and performance.
Partner closely with Product, Architecture, DevOps, and Engineering teams to deliver high-quality software solutions.
Mentor junior engineers and promote engineering excellence, software craftsmanship, and best practices across the team.

With over 50 years of experience, DTCC is the premier post-trade market infrastructure for the global financial services industry. From 20 locations around the world, DTCC, through its subsidiaries, automates, centralizes, and standardizes the processing of financial transactions, mitigating risk, increasing transparency, enhancing performance and driving efficiency for thousands of broker/dealers, custodian banks and asset managers. Industry owned and governed, the firm innovates purposefully, simplifying the complexities of clearing, settlement, asset servicing, transaction processing, trade reporting and data services across asset classes, bringing enhanced resilience and soundness to existing financial markets while advancing the digital asset ecosystem. In 2024, DTCC’s subsidiaries processed securities transactions valued at U.S. $3.7 quadrillion and its depository subsidiary provided custody and asset servicing for securities issues from over 150 countries and territories valued at U.S. $99 trillion. DTCC’s Global Trade Repository service, through locally registered, licensed, or approved trade repositories, processes more than 25 billion messages annually.
